PIC18F2550 Microchip Technology, PIC18F2550 Datasheet

no-image

PIC18F2550

Manufacturer Part Number
PIC18F2550
Description
28/40/44-Pin High-Performance / Enhanced Flash USB Microcontrollers with nanoWatt Technology
Manufacturer
Microchip Technology
Datasheet

Available stocks

Company
Part Number
Manufacturer
Quantity
Price
Part Number:
PIC18F2550-I/SO
Manufacturer:
LITEON
Quantity:
12 000
Part Number:
PIC18F2550-I/SO
Manufacturer:
MICRO
Quantity:
1
Part Number:
PIC18F2550-I/SO
Manufacturer:
MIC
Quantity:
20 000
Part Number:
PIC18F2550-I/SP
Manufacturer:
MICROCHIP
Quantity:
2 100
Universal Serial Bus Features:
• USB V2.0 Compliant SIE
• Low-speed (1.5 Mb/s) and full-speed (12 Mb/s)
• Supports control, interrupt, isochronous and bulk
• Supports up to 32 endpoints (16 bidirectional)
• 1-Kbyte dual access RAM for USB
• On-board USB transceiver with on-chip voltage
• Interface for off-chip USB transceiver
• Streaming Parallel Port (SPP) for USB streaming
Power Managed Modes:
• Run: CPU on, peripherals on
• Idle: CPU off, peripherals on
• Sleep: CPU off, peripherals off
• Idle mode currents down to 5.8 µA typical
• Sleep current down to 0.1 µA typical
• Timer1 oscillator: 1.1 µA typical, 32 kHz, 2V
• Watchdog Timer: 2.1 µA typical
• Two-Speed Oscillator Start-up
Flexible Oscillator Structure:
• Five Crystal modes, including High-Precision PLL
• Two External RC modes, up to 4 MHz
• Two External Clock modes, up to 40 MHz
• Internal oscillator block:
• Secondary oscillator using Timer1 @ 32 kHz
• Fail-Safe Clock Monitor
 2003 Microchip Technology Inc.
PIC18F2455
PIC18F2550
PIC18F4455
PIC18F4550
transfers
regulator
transfers (40/44-pin devices only)
for USB
- 8 user selectable frequencies, from 31 kHz to 8 MHz
- User tunable to compensate for frequency drift
- Allows for safe shutdown if any clock stops
Device
28/40/44-Pin High-Performance, Enhanced Flash USB
FLASH
(bytes)
24K
32K
24K
32K
Program Memory
Microcontrollers with nanoWatt Technology
Instructions
# Single-
12288
16384
12288
16384
Word
(bytes)
SRAM
PIC18F2455/2550/4455/4550
2048
2048
2048
2048
Data Memory
Advance Information
EEPROM
(bytes)
256
256
256
256
I/O
24
24
35
35
10-bit
(ch)
A/D
10
10
13
13
Peripheral Highlights:
• High current sink/source: 25 mA/25 mA
• Three external interrupts
• Four Timer modules (Timer0 to Timer3)
• Up to 2 Capture/Compare/PWM (CCP) modules:
• Enhanced Capture/Compare/PWM (ECCP) module:
• Addressable USART module:
• Master Synchronous Serial Port (MSSP) module
• 10-bit, up to 13-channels Analog-to-Digital Converter
• Dual analog comparators with input multiplexing
Special Microcontroller Features:
• C compiler optimized architecture with optional
• 100,000 erase/write cycle Enhanced Flash
• 1,000,000 erase/write cycle data EEPROM
• Flash/data EEPROM retention: > 40 years
• Self-programmable under software control
• Priority levels for interrupts
• 8 x 8 Single Cycle Hardware Multiplier
• Extended Watchdog Timer (WDT):
• Programmable Code Protection
• Single-supply 5V In-Circuit Serial Programming™
• In-Circuit Debug (ICD) via two pins
• Wide operating voltage range (2.0V to 5.5V)
- Capture is 16-bit, max. resolution 6.25 ns (T
- Compare is 16-bit, max. resolution 100 ns (T
- PWM output: PWM resolution is 1 to 10-bit
- Multiple output modes
- Selectable polarity
- Programmable dead-time
- Auto-Shutdown and Auto-Restart
- LIN bus support
supporting 3-wire SPI™ (all 4 modes) and I
Master and Slave modes
module (A/D) with programmable acquisition time
extended instruction set
program memory typical
memory typical
- Programmable period from 41 ms to 131s
(ICSP™) via two pins
(PWM)
ECCP
CCP/
2/0
2/0
1/1
1/1
SPP
Yes
Yes
No
No
SPI
Y
Y
Y
Y
MSSP
Master
I
2
Y
Y
Y
Y
C
1
1
1
1
DS39617A-page 1
2
2
2
2
2
8/16-bit
C™
Timers
CY
CY
1/3
1/3
1/3
1/3
/16)
)

Related parts for PIC18F2550

PIC18F2550 Summary of contents

Page 1

... Fail-Safe Clock Monitor - Allows for safe shutdown if any clock stops Program Memory # Single- Device FLASH Word (bytes) Instructions PIC18F2455 24K 12288 PIC18F2550 32K 16384 PIC18F4455 24K 12288 PIC18F4550 32K 16384  2003 Microchip Technology Inc. PIC18F2455/2550/4455/4550 Peripheral Highlights: • High current sink/source: 25 mA/25 mA • ...

Page 2

... Advance Information RB7/KBI3/PGD RB6/KBI2/PGC RB5/KBI1/PGM RB4/AN11/KBI0/RCV RB3/AN9/CCP2*/VPO RB2/AN8/INT2/VMO RB1/AN10/INT1/SCK/SCL RB0/AN12/INT0/SDI/SDA RC7/RX/DT/SDO RC6/TX/CK D+/VP D-/VM RB7/KBI3/PGD RB6/KBI2/PGC RB5/KBI1/PGM RB4/AN11/KBI0/CSSPP RB3/AN9/CCP2*/VPO RB2/AN8/INT2/VMO RB1/AN10/INT1/SCK/SCL RB0/AN12/INT0/SDI/SDA RD7/SPP7/P1D RD6/SPP6/P1C RD5/SPP5/P1B RD4/SPP4 RC7/RX/DT/SDO RC6/TX/CK D+/VP D-/VM RD3/SPP3 RD2/SPP2  2003 Microchip Technology Inc. ...

Page 3

... RB0/AN12/INT0/SDI RB1/AN10/INT1/SCK/SCL 10 11 RB2/AN8/INT2/VMO 44-Pin TQFP RC7/RX/DT/SDO RD5/SPP5/P1B RD6/SPP6/P1C RD7/SPP7/P1D RB0/AN12/INT0/SDI/SDA RB1/AN10/INT1/SCK/SCL RB2/AN8/INT2/VMO RB3/AN9/CCP2*/VPO Note: Pinouts are subject to change. * Assignment of this feature is dependent on device configuration.  2003 Microchip Technology Inc. PIC18F2455/2550/4455/4550 33 OSC2/CLKO/RA6 32 OSC1/CLKI/RA7 PIC18F4455 ...

Page 4

... PIC18F2455/2550/4455/4550 NOTES: DS39617A-page 4 Advance Information  2003 Microchip Technology Inc. ...

Page 5

... Serialized Quick Turn Programming (SQTP service mark of Microchip Technology Incorporated in the U.S.A. All other trademarks mentioned herein are property of their respective companies. © 2003, Microchip Technology Incorporated, Printed in the U.S.A., All Rights Reserved. Printed on recycled paper. Microchip received QS-9000 quality system certification for its worldwide headquarters, ...

Page 6

... Via Quasimodo, 12 20025 Legnano (MI) Milan, Italy Tel: 39-0331-742611 Fax: 39-0331-466781 Netherlands Biesbosch 14 NL-5152 SC Drunen, Netherlands Tel: 31-416-690399 Fax: 31-416-690340 United Kingdom 505 Eskdale Road Winnersh Triangle Wokingham Berkshire, England RG41 5TU Tel: 44-118-921-5869 Fax: 44-118-921-5820 07/28/03  2003 Microchip Technology Inc. ...

Related keywords